A new yttrium borate compound K 3 Y 3 (BO 3 ) 4 has been obtained in the K 2 O–Y 2 O 3 –B 2 O 3 ternary system. Its structure, determined from single crystal X-ray diffraction data, shows that it belongs to space group P2 1 /c with unit cell dimensions of a=10.4667(16)Å, b=17.361(3)Å, c=13.781(2)Å and β=110.548(8)°. The structure consists sheets of [Y 8 B 8 O 24 ] ∞ linked by out of sheet BO 3 groups and Y ions to form a three-dimensional framework. The luminescent properties of Eu 3+ and Tb 3+ doped K 3 Y 3 (BO 3 ) 4 materials have also been studied.
